About This Item

New York; The Classics Of Medicine Library; 1997.. Special Limited Facsimile Edition; Post 8vo; pp. [iv], x, 363, [2]; marbled endpapers, all edges gilt, silk bookmark, full leather binding, title lettered in gilt on spine, gilt design stamped on spine and boards, fine copy. Together with the associated booklet from the publisher titled "Notes From The Editors". This is a facsimile of the first edition of 1794. Between August and November of 1793, more than four thousand citizens of Philadelphia died of yellow fever. This book is not only a fascinating medical record but a social and personal one as well.
